This librarys was completed in 2006 and the main architectural component has the shape of a rhombicuboctahedron (with object has eight triangular and eighteen square faces, with 24 identical vertices, with one triangle and three squares meeting at eachThe height of the building is 241.5 feet (73.6 metresand weight is 115 000 tones (not including books). The building has 23 floors. The National Library can seat about 2,000 readers and features a 500-seat conference hall.
